Specification Details
Wire Gauge 14 AWG
Length Options 10ft, 25ft, 50ft, 100ft
Material Copper stranded wire with PVC insulation
Voltage Rating 600V
Temperature Range -40°C to 90°C
Application Solar panel connections, outdoor power runs
Certifications UL, RoHS compliant
Color Options Black, Red
